Understanding the Importance of Obituaries

Obituaries have long been a tradition in many cultures, serving as a way to announce a person's passing, share their life story, and provide information about funeral services or memorial events. They can be a valuable resource for family historians, genealogists, and researchers, offering insights into a person's ancestry, career, and personal life. Moreover, obituaries can be a powerful tool for preserving memories and creating a sense of community, allowing people to come together and pay their respects to the deceased.

Creating an obituary can seem like a daunting task, but it can be a meaningful and therapeutic experience. Here are some steps to consider:
- Gather information: Collect details about the deceased, including their name, age, birthdate, death date, occupation, education, and any notable achievements or awards.
- Determine the tone: Decide on the tone of the obituary, whether it's formal, informal, humorous, or heartfelt.
- Choose a structure: Select a format for the obituary, such as a traditional newspaper-style obituary or a more personal, narrative-driven approach.
- Write the obituary: Use the gathered information to craft a compelling and informative obituary that captures the essence of the deceased.
- Edit and revise: Review the obituary for accuracy, grammar, and tone, making any necessary revisions before publication.
